Purpose: This study examined caregiver trainees' knowledge and attitude toward the elderly. Method: This descriptive study was conducted with a convenient sample of 119 trainees in a long-term caregiver education program at one university. Following completion of a self-reported questionnaire, knowledge and attitude were measured using FAQ1(Palmore, 1998) and a 20-item semantic differential scale(Sanders et al., 1984). The data were analyzed using descriptive analysis, t-test, ANOVA, and Pearson correlation analysis by SPSS version 12.0. Results: The mean score of respondents' knowledge and attitude toward the elderly was $13.51{\pm}2.77$ out of 25 and $81.71{\pm}20.10$ out of 100, respectively. Caregiver trainees' education level and age influenced their knowledge and attitude, respectively, toward the elderly. Conclusion: Caregiver training for the elderly should involve a well-designed education program and continuous teaching that takes into account trainee education and age.
수술실 간호사의 방사선 방어지식과 방사선 방어행위 수행도
한영희(Han, Young-Hee),박형란(Park, Hyung-Ran),김은주(Kim, Eun-Ju) 한국웰니스학회 2017 한국웰니스학회지 Vol.12 No.1
본 연구의 목적은 수술실 간호사의 방사선 방어지식과 방사선 방어행위 수행도의 정도를 파악하고, 나아가 방사선 방어지식이 방사선 방어행위 수행도에 미치는 영향을 확인하는 것이다. 상급종합병원과 종합병원 수술실 간호사 101명을 대상으로 방사선 방어지식과 방사선 방어행위 수행도에 대한 자가보고식 설문지를 사용하여 2015년 9월부터 10월까지 자료를 수집하였다. 수집된 자료는 기술통계, t-검정, 분산분석, 피어슨 상관계수와 다중회귀분석으로 분석하였다. 방사선 방어지식 점수는 16점 만점에 8.02점이었으며, 방사선 방어행위 수행도는 평균평점 5점에 2.39점이었다. 방사선 방어행위 수행도는 교육경험과 방사선 설비의 적절성에 따라 차이가 있었다. 방사선 방어지식과 방사선 방어행위 수행도는 유의한 양의 상관관계가 있었다. 방사선 방어행위 수행도에 영향을 미치는 요인은 방사선 방어지식과 방사선 설비의 적절성이었다. 본 연구결과를 바탕으로, 수술실 간호사의 방사선 방어지식을 향상시키기 위한 안전교육 프로그램의 개발이 필요하다. This study examined the level of knowledge of radiation protection and performance of radiation protection behavior, and identify factors influencing performance of radiation protection behavior among 101 perioperative nurses working in university hospital and general hospital. Data were collected from September to October, 2015 using self-reported questionnaire, which include knowledge of radiation protection and performance of radiation protection behavior. Data were analysed using descriptive statistics, t-test, ANOVA, Scheffe post hoc test, Pearson correlation coefficient, and multiple regression. The mean score of knowledge of radiation protection was 8.02 out of 16 and the mean score of performance of radiation protection behavior was 2.39 out of 5. There were significant differences in performance of radiation protection behavior depending on experience of education and provision of radiation protection facilities. Knowledge of radiation protection was positively correlated with performance of radiation protection behavior. Performance of radiation protection behavior was explained by knowledge of radiation protection knowledge and provision of radiation protection facilities. Based on this study, we suggest developing and implementing radiation safety education program to improve knowledge of radiation protection.
